Summary: Rhinoplasty is one of the most common procedures of our surgical practice. According to the approach, it can be open or closed; however, the semi-open approach has been recently incorporated. Semi-open rhinoplasty allows the dissection and complete exposure of the alar cartilage, similar to the open approach, but the incision is limited to the nasal vestibule without a transcolumellar scar, just as in the closed approach.
